Warning: strtok(): Both arguments must be provided when starting tokenization in /www/wwwroot/blog_lihuilai_com/wp-content/mu-plugins/0oVZPX.php on line 6
Chicken Roads 2: Your Technical in addition to Design Research of Modern Couronne Simulation – lihuilai

Chicken Roads 2: Your Technical in addition to Design Research of Modern Couronne Simulation

Chicken breast Road two is a highly processed evolution on the arcade-style obstacle navigation genre. Building within the foundations involving its predecessor, it introduces complex step-by-step systems, adaptive artificial intelligence, and dynamic gameplay physics that allow for scalable complexity over multiple websites. Far from being a simple reflex-based online game, Chicken Roads 2 is really a model of data-driven design in addition to system search engine optimization, integrating ruse precision having modular computer code architecture. This article provides an detailed technical analysis regarding its center mechanisms, by physics working out and AK control that will its product pipeline and satisfaction metrics.

1 . Conceptual Introduction and Design Objectives

The basic premise connected with http://musicesal.in/ is straightforward: the golfer must guideline a character safely and securely through a effectively generated atmosphere filled with shifting obstacles. Still this convenience conceals an advanced underlying composition. The game is definitely engineered in order to balance determinism and unpredictability, offering variant while providing logical reliability. Its style and design reflects guidelines commonly located in applied activity theory and procedural computation-key to preserving engagement more than repeated classes.

Design targets include:

  • Having a deterministic physics model which ensures precision and predictability in movement.
  • Adding procedural technology for inexhaustible replayability.
  • Applying adaptive AI systems to align trouble with gamer performance.
  • Maintaining cross-platform stability as well as minimal latency across cell and computer devices.
  • Reducing vision and computational redundancy by modular manifestation techniques.

Chicken Roads 2 works in acquiring these by means of deliberate usage of mathematical building, optimized resource loading, plus an event-driven system design.

2 . Physics System plus Movement Building

The game’s physics powerplant operates in deterministic kinematic equations. Just about every moving object-vehicles, environmental hurdles, or the gamer avatar-follows some sort of trajectory governed by managed acceleration, set time-step simulation, and predictive collision mapping. The preset time-step style ensures reliable physical conduct, irrespective of framework rate variance. This is a considerable advancement from earlier version, where frame-dependent physics can result in irregular target velocities.

The actual kinematic situation defining movement is:

Position(t) sama dengan Position(t-1) & Velocity × Δt and up. ½ × Acceleration × (Δt)²

Each action iteration can be updated within the discrete time period interval (Δt), allowing specific simulation involving motion along with enabling predictive collision estimating. This predictive system elevates user responsiveness and inhibits unexpected clipping out or lag-related inaccuracies.

three or more. Procedural Surroundings Generation

Chicken breast Road only two implements some sort of procedural content generation (PCG) algorithm that synthesizes level templates algorithmically instead of relying on predesigned maps. The actual procedural model uses a pseudo-random number generator (PRNG) seeded at the start of session, making certain environments are both unique in addition to computationally reproducible.

The process of step-by-step generation includes the following measures:

  • Seedling Initialization: Results in a base number seed from the player’s program ID and also system period.
  • Map Design: Divides the environment into discrete segments or even “zones” that have movement lanes, obstacles, and also trigger details.
  • Obstacle Inhabitants: Deploys organisations according to Gaussian distribution curves to harmony density as well as variety.
  • Approval: Executes some sort of solvability formula that guarantees each generated map offers at least one navigable path.

This step-by-step system will allow Chicken Street 2 to supply more than 40, 000 attainable configurations per game method, enhancing long life while maintaining fairness through agreement parameters.

five. AI as well as Adaptive Problems Control

One of the game’s identifying technical attributes is its adaptive problems adjustment (ADA) system. Rather than relying on defined difficulty quantities, the AJAI continuously examines player overall performance through dealing with analytics, adjusting gameplay parameters such as hindrance velocity, breed frequency, as well as timing periods. The objective should be to achieve a “dynamic equilibrium” – keeping the task proportional for the player’s proven skill.

The exact AI system analyzes a number of real-time metrics, including response time, achievement rate, plus average program duration. Based upon this data, it changes internal features according to predefined adjustment coefficients. The result is the personalized problem curve which evolves in just each session.

The kitchen table below provides a summary of AJE behavioral responses:

Performance Metric
Measured Changeable
Modification Parameter
Effect on Game play
Reaction Time Average insight delay (ms) Challenge speed realignment (±10%) Aligns trouble to customer reflex potential
Accident Frequency Impacts each minute Road width adjustment (+/-5%) Enhances accessibility after recurrent failures
Survival Length of time Moment survived while not collision Obstacle density increment (+5%/min) Boosts intensity progressively
Get Growth Level Rating per session RNG seed variance Stops monotony by simply altering offspring patterns

This suggestions loop will be central towards game’s continuous engagement approach, providing measurable consistency involving player efforts and process response.

some. Rendering Pipe and Search engine marketing Strategy

Rooster Road a couple of employs the deferred object rendering pipeline enhanced for real-time lighting, low-latency texture buffering, and figure synchronization. The actual pipeline stands between geometric control from shade providing and surface computation, lessening GPU cost. This architectural mastery is particularly efficient for retaining stability in devices having limited processing power.

Performance optimizations include:

  • Asynchronous asset filling to reduce figure stuttering.
  • Dynamic level-of-detail (LOD) your own for distant assets.
  • Predictive subject culling to lose non-visible agencies from provide cycles.
  • Use of compacted texture atlases for memory efficiency.

These optimizations collectively minimize frame rendering time, attaining a stable shape rate involving 60 FRAMES PER SECOND on mid-range mobile devices in addition to 120 FPS on top quality desktop programs. Testing beneath high-load problems indicates dormancy variance under 5%, validating the engine’s efficiency.

half a dozen. Audio Style and Physical Integration

Acoustic in Poultry Road couple of functions as being an integral reviews mechanism. The program utilizes spatial sound mapping and event-based triggers to further improve immersion and provides gameplay tips. Each noise event, like collision, thrust, or ecological interaction, fits directly to in-game physics info rather than stationary triggers. That ensures that stereo is contextually reactive instead of purely visual.

The oral framework will be structured straight into three categories:

  • Principal Audio Tips: Core game play sounds produced from physical relationships.
  • Environmental Music: Background seems dynamically changed based on easy access and bettor movement.
  • Procedural Music Covering: Adaptive soundtrack modulated in tempo as well as key based upon player survival time.

This usage of auditory and gameplay systems boosts cognitive coordination between the bettor and online game environment, bettering reaction accuracy by approximately 15% throughout testing.

seven. System Benchmark and Techie Performance

In depth benchmarking over platforms demonstrates Chicken Roads 2’s steadiness and scalability. The dining room table below summarizes performance metrics under consistent test problems:

System
Ordinary Frame Amount
Input Latency
Crash Consistency
Storage area Consumption
High-End PERSONAL COMPUTER 120 watch FPS 35 ms 0. 01% 310 MB
Mid-Range Laptop 90 FPS 42 ms 0. 02% 260 MB
Android/iOS Cellular 60 FPS 48 microsoft 0. 03% 200 MB

The outcomes confirm regular stability plus scalability, without any major overall performance degradation over different equipment classes.

eight. Comparative Progression from the Original

Compared to its predecessor, Chicken breast Road 3 incorporates a number of substantial design improvements:

  • AI-driven adaptive rocking replaces stationary difficulty divisions.
  • Step-by-step generation enhances replayability and also content assortment.
  • Predictive collision recognition reduces reply latency simply by up to little less than a half.
  • Deferred rendering canal provides bigger graphical solidity.
  • Cross-platform optimization guarantees uniform gameplay across units.

These types of advancements together position Chicken breast Road 3 as an exemplar of enhanced arcade method design, merging entertainment having engineering excellence.

9. Finish

Chicken Path 2 reflects the aide of computer design, adaptable computation, plus procedural technology in modern day arcade video games. Its deterministic physics website, AI-driven managing system, as well as optimization approaches represent some sort of structured way of achieving fairness, responsiveness, plus scalability. By means of leveraging real-time data stats and do it yourself design concepts, it in the event that a rare activity of enjoyment and specialised rigor. Chicken breast Road 2 stands as a benchmark in the development of reactive, data-driven video game systems competent at delivering reliable and growing user experience across key platforms.

评论

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

更多文章